Nurturing Positive Workplace Relationships

Building and maintaining positive workplace relationships is essential for a productive organization. When employees feel valued, supported, and connected, it cultivates a harmonious work environment that fosters collaboration and enhances overall job satisfaction. However, these human connections don’t just miraculously develop overnight. They have to be nurtured into existence. How can you strengthen the emotional bonds between your team members? Let’s find out.

1. Encourage Open and Transparent Communication

The need for effective communication cannot be overemphasized. In a recent study conducted by The Economist Magazine, Intelligence Unit, 44 percent of participants said: “Communication barriers are leading to a delay or failure to complete projects.”

Positive relationships, both in and outside of the workplace, thrive when all parties feel comfortable voicing their thoughts and opinions. As a leader, you are responsible for building a safe environment where everyone on your team feels at ease expressing themselves. To do so, you can’t just wait for organic communication opportunities to arise. You have to create them.

You can start by engaging every team member in group discussions or meetings. For example, instead of asking the group, “Does anyone have ideas on how we can improve on this project?” address each team member individually, saying, “[name], what would you like to see more of in the development of this project?” Giving everyone an equal opportunity to participate and share their thoughts will promote a welcoming environment without the fear of being judged by their peers.

2. Promote Collaboration and Teamwork

We often hear the expression: “A good business is like a well-oiled machine.” In other words, maximum efficiency can only be achieved if all components are in sync and working well with one another. You can ensure your team is “well-oiled” by promoting collaboration and productive teamwork. 

Encourage employees to work together on projects, initiatives, and problem-solving tasks. Foster a culture that values collective effort, recognizing and appreciating the contributions of each team member. This shared experience strengthens bonds and enhances positive workplace relationships.

3. Provide Opportunities for Team Building Activities

Team building activities offer valuable opportunities for employees to connect on a personal level and build strong relationships outside of their regular work tasks. Organize team-building exercises, retreats, or social events that encourage collaboration, communication, and trust-building. By fostering a sense of camaraderie and shared experiences, team-building activities create a positive and inclusive work environment that nurtures relationships and strengthens the overall team dynamic.

4. Implement Group Coaching Sessions

Group coaching is a powerful method for nurturing positive workplace relationships. It provides a structured and supportive setting where employees can engage in guided discussions, share experiences, and learn from one another. Group coaching sessions encourage active listening, empathy, and understanding, building trust and fostering deeper connections among team members. Through this collaborative process, participants develop a sense of belonging and mutual support, enhancing their working relationships and promoting a positive work culture.

5. Recognize and Appreciate Employee Contributions

Acknowledging and appreciating employee contributions is vital for fostering positive workplace relationships. As a leader, strive to recognize and celebrate achievements, milestones, and exceptional performance. This can be done through formal recognition programs, team-wide announcements, or even simple gestures like handwritten notes or public praise. 

When employees feel valued and appreciated for their efforts, it strengthens their commitment, boosts morale, and deepens their sense of loyalty to the organization. Genuine recognition and appreciation contribute to a positive and supportive work environment, nurturing relationships and facilitating collaboration.
